TODD McFARLANE AND J. SCOTT CAMPBELL FINALLY BRING THEIR LONG-TEASED COLLABORATION TO LIFE

The long-awaited collaboration begins with six Artist Exclusive variants for The Scorched #52 issue.

Tempe, Ariz. 07/14/2026 – After years of conversations, teases, and fan anticipation, Todd McFarlane and J. Scott Campbell are officially unveiling the collaboration fans have been waiting years to see with an exclusive collection of covers for The Scorched #52, marking the first collaboration by both creators in the Spawn Universe.

First announced during New York Comic Con 2025, the collaboration transforms years of discussions between two of comics’ most influential artists into a collectible event for fans. More than a series of exclusive covers, the collection showcases two artistic interpretations of the same vision, giving fans a rare opportunity to experience the unmistakable styles of both McFarlane and Campbell side by side.

McFarlane’s editions feature J. Scott Campbell’s original sketches brought to life through McFarlane’s unmistakable inks, while Campbell’s editions showcase his artwork completed entirely in his own pencils and inks. Color editions throughout the collection are done by acclaimed colorist Sabine Rich, while a special McFarlane x Campbell ‘Green’ sketch variant combines Campbell’s layouts with McFarlane’s signature inks into a true collaboration between the two legendary creators.

“Having known Scott since the dawning days of the formation of Image Comics, when he was part of the young group at Jim Lee’s WildStorm, it’s been so cool to first see his Danger Girl comic and now, decades later, see Scott become one of the topflight cover artists in our industry,” said McFarlane. “We’ve been talking about doing a second collaboration since the record-setting Spawn #300. Scott sent me some sketches years ago for those #300 covers and ultimately changed them, but I never forgot those sketches. This book we’re now doing is one example of the hidden gems that the public didn’t get a chance to see from Scott before.”

The collaboration begins with six exclusive covers for The Scorched #52. Fans will have the opportunity to purchase the Artist Exclusive variants from both creators, along with an exclusive dual-signature McFarlane x Campbell variant available only as part of the collection.

“That teenager in me who used to go to the comic book shop every Wednesday to pick up the latest issue of Spider-Man by Todd, and later on Spawn, is pinching himself to be in a timeline where Todd and I are now collaborating on a shared project like this!

I’m happy that this sketch of mine, which Todd fell in love with years ago, can finally become a fully realized cover! And not just realized by me, but to be getting both Todd’s and my unique takes on the same rough starting sketch, I think that’s a really unique and exciting treat for the fans!” – J. Scott

THE SCORCHED #52 COLLECTION

     Todd McFarlane Variants

  • Cover A:  Todd’s She-Spawn, color, trade dress – Sketch by JSC, Inks by Todd McFarlane, Colors by Sabine Rich
  • Cover B: Todd’s She-Spawn, B&W sketch (inks) – Sketch by JSC, Inks by Todd McFarlane
  • Cover C: Todd’s She-Spawn, color, virgin – Sketch by JSC, Inks by Todd McFarlane, Colors by Sabine Rich

    J. Scott Campbell Variants

  • Cover A: Scott’s She-Spawn, color, trade dress – Sketch by JSC, Pencils and Inks by JSC, Colors by Sabine Rich
  • Cover B: Scott’s She-Spawn, B&W sketch (inks) – Sketch by JSC, Inks by JSC
  • Cover C: Scott’s She-Spawn, color, virgin – Sketch by JSC, Pencils and Inks by JSC, Colors by Sabine Rich

    Duo: McFarlane x Campbell Variant

  • Cover D: “Green” Sketch Variant, virgin, dual signature, includes a CGC COA eligible for Signature Series– Layout Sketch by JSC, Pencils by JSC, Inks by Todd McFarlane
